Overview
The Data Science and Analytics programme at Georgia State University provides a comprehensive foundation in computational methods and statistical modelling to drive business decision-making. Students can choose between specialised tracks tailored to their professional backgrounds, ensuring a curriculum that aligns with their specific career goals in the evolving tech landscape.
Why Data Science and Analytics at Georgia State University?
Georgia State University holds prestigious rankings for its analytics education, including being ranked 10th in the U.S. by TFE Times. The programme is delivered at the Buckhead Center and offers a unique "Insight Sprint" model, where students collaborate with industry partners like Truist and Delta Air Lines to solve real-world data challenges. Students benefit from a multi-disciplinary curriculum that integrates computer science, statistics, and business management, supported by high-performance facilities and a dedicated Graduate Career Advancement Center.

Careers with Data Science and Analytics
Graduates from the programme have achieved significant professional success, reporting an average salary increase of 57% following completion. Alumni are employed by global organisations such as Amazon, Deloitte, Georgia-Pacific, KPMG, and PwC. The training prepares students for a variety of high-level technical and leadership roles across diverse industries. Common career destinations include:
- Data Scientist
- Machine Learning Engineer
- Business Intelligence Analyst
- Data Analytics Engineer
- Quantitative Risk Analyst
- Cloud Engineer
- Insights Analyst
- Data Visualization Engineer

Other requirements
General requirements
- Online application and $50 application fee
- Video interview as part of the online application
- College transcripts
- Personal statement
- Resume – Work experience preferred but not required
- If degree transcripts are not in English, the transcripts must be translated
- If it is a three-year degree, credential evaluation is required
- If it is a four-year degree, the student should submit transcripts to be reviewed by an international admissions coordinator
